What role did the Medici family play in the Renaissance?

They were a family of artists

They were patrons who financially supported artists

They led the movement against the Renaissance

They invented the printing press

Answer explanation

The Medici family played a role in the Renaissance as patrons who financially supported artists, helping to foster the cultural and artistic developments of the period.
